Dubai Mainland is one of the most strategic locations for German entrepreneurs and businesses planning to expand into the United Arab Emirates. Mainland companies in the UAE require a local Emirati sponsor or service agent and must comply with the country’s labor and immigration regulations. The Department of Economic Development (DED) in Dubai issues the trade license that allows these companies to operate across the mainland. German investors particularly favor the mainland for launching hospitality, retail, and service-based ventures.
Dubai Marina
Among the many areas in Mainland Dubai, Dubai Marina stands out as a highly profitable location. It attracts a large volume of tourists and walk-in customers, making it ideal for German businesses that depend on consistent foot traffic. The area's vibrant public activity is a key reason many companies prefer setting up here.
Networking Benefits
Dubai Marina’s proximity to other well-established companies offers strong networking and partnership opportunities. This environment is ideal for German entrepreneurs looking to connect, collaborate, and integrate into the UAE business ecosystem. With numerous shopping and dining options, Dubai Marina also ensures a high-quality experience for both employees and clients.
Dubai Marina’s strategic location is a major draw for German entrepreneurs. It is close to key commercial hubs such as Dubai Media City, Dubai Knowledge Village, and Dubai Internet City — regions housing many global corporations. This proximity helps German SMEs and startups grow alongside international industry leaders.
The area also offers a highly competitive tax regime. There is no personal income tax or capital gains tax. German investors can benefit from 0% Corporate Tax on annual profits up to AED 375,000 and just 9% above that. These tax advantages make Dubai Marina one of the most cost-effective jurisdictions for German companies with global ambitions.
Moreover, Dubai Marina’s multicultural and diverse population includes a large European community. This global environment allows German business owners to access top-tier talent and engage with international clients and investors.
Dubai Marina is synonymous with luxury and prestige. German brands aiming for a premium market position will find this location ideal due to its high-end image — surrounded by luxury yachts, fine dining, and elite entertainment options.
Additionally, Dubai Marina offers state-of-the-art infrastructure and business support. Whether it’s modern office spaces, high-speed internet, or concierge services, German businesses will find all the tools they need to run efficient and successful operations.

Let us take a look at the top business sectors in this area:
Retail and E-commerce: The Marina promenade is perfect for retail outlets and e-commerce brands targeting both residents and tourists. German retail companies and online stores can gain excellent visibility and access to a premium customer base.
Finance and Fintech: With DIFC nearby, Dubai Marina is ideal for financial and fintech firms. German startups in areas like blockchain, payments, and wealth management can collaborate with partners and secure funding within this ecosystem.
Real Estate and Construction: Dubai Marina continues to evolve with new real estate and luxury construction projects. German architects, consultants, and builders have opportunities to engage with high-end developments and elite clients.
Technology and IT: With Dubai Internet City next door, Dubai Marina attracts IT companies and tech startups. It’s a natural fit for German software developers, IT service providers, and technology-driven ventures.
Hospitality and Tourism Sector As one of Dubai’s top tourist destinations, Dubai Marina is ideal for hospitality businesses. German-run restaurants, travel agencies, and boutique hotels can benefit from high footfall and a wealthy customer base.
Setting up a Dubai mainland business in Dubai Marina involves a structured approach. Here’s how German entrepreneurs can get started:
Decide the business activity your company will focus on. Ensure that your services—be it trading, consultancy, IT, or F&B—are permitted under UAE laws.
Select the appropriate legal entity: LLC, branch office of a German company, or other structures—based on operational goals and compliance requirements.
Register with Dubai Mainland authorities, including the Department of Economic Development (DED), and obtain initial approvals and trade licenses.
Choose a suitable office in Dubai Marina. Many German businesses begin with flexi-desk or co-working spaces to reduce costs while maintaining a prime business address.
Apply for residence visas for business owners and employees. The number of visas typically depends on the size of your office and nature of your business.
Depending on the business activity, German entrepreneurs may require clearances from entities like Dubai Municipality, Food Safety, or KHDA (for education).
A UAE-based business bank account is essential for operations. Flyingcolour® can assist in opening corporate accounts with leading banks in the UAE.
Once all documentation, licenses, and visas are secured—you can begin operations in Dubai Marina, a premium destination for global business success.
